Browse by Category
Get up to $300 bonus now! Click Here!
Freelance PHP Jobs
Get your job done with professional freelancers
Why Perfectlancer?Us?
Submit 10 free proposals
0% commission on refer
Create and sell gigs
Secure Payment
Newest
Budget:
$250
Duration:
5 days
Canada
Status:
View job
Submit a proposal
Custom Widget should have the following 3 functions (see the attachment [login to view URL]) Function 1: Search orders in the database of our Magento 2 website according to the customer-entered Email address, if order(s) are found, then send an Email to the Email address to inform the customer his/her order(s). Email Titel: Your order(s) on [login to view URL] Email Body: Dear customer, here is your order(s) on [login to view URL]: Order number 1 Order number 2 (if existed) .... Order number N (if existed) Thank you very much, Best regards, Function 2: Track the package with the package tracking number via API (API is very simple, see the attachment [login to view URL]) A URL parameter will be added to the package tracking URL once we click the Search button For example: if the package tracking URL is [login to view URL] and the tracking number is 12345678 then add the URL parameter tracking_numbers=12345678 to the URL once click the Search button [login to view URL] We can also track the package 12345678 with the URL [login to view URL] directly. Function 3: Track the package with the order number via API (API is very simple, see the attachment [login to view URL]) 2 URL parameters will be added to the package tracking URL once we click the Search button For example: if the package tracking URL is [login to view URL] the order number is 666888999 and the first five characters of the entered Email address is ABCDE then add 2 URL parameters order_numbers=666888999 and add=ADCDE to the URL once we click the Search button [login to view URL] We can also track the order 666888999 with the URL [login to view URL] directly We just need the order number to get the tracking info via API, but the tracking info should not be shown to the customer before verifying the first five characters of the Email address, How to verify the first five characters of the Email address: An Email address will be contained in the API responded json file (see the attachment [login to view URL]), so compare the first five characters of the Email address in the API responded file and the first five characters of the entered Email address, not case sensitive, for example, Abcde is the same as abCDe One order may contain more than one package, then show the packages as the screenshots [login to view URL] and [login to view URL] Requirements: 1. All the code and all the files should not be encrypted, so that we can modify the code and the files ourselves in the future. 2. UI Design: Details see the attachments [login to view URL] and [login to view URL] 3. All the texts will be shown on the package tracking page(see the attachments [login to view URL] and [login to view URL]) can be translated in the i18n directory, reference see: [login to view URL] 4. Using the object manager directly is not allowed, references: [login to view URL] [login to view URL] References: How to create a Magento 2 Custom Widget: [login to view URL] [login to view URL]
Web Development
Web Design
PHP
PhpMyAdmin
Java
JavaScript
MySQL
Magento
Report
View job
Share project with your friends
copy link
Budget:
$100
Duration:
23 days
United Kingdom
Status:
View job
Submit a proposal
Our team is looking for an experienced CodeIgniter developer to help us with something. We have a project page where admins and clients can view their respective roles, alongside several tabs within the space allocated for each type of user interface (Admin Panel/Client Area). I want to add another tab called "Map" which will display map-related information when opened by users who access this part of our website via computer or mobile device alike; it should get its source from custom fields set up specifically on certain projects.
Codeigniter
PHP
Core php
Programming
Web Development
Report
View job
Share project with your friends
copy link
Budget:
$250
Duration:
20 days
Canada
Status:
View job
Submit a proposal
brand new start-up company. Need a basic website built. We supply and program lighting control systems (smart lighting). just need the basics: - who we are. - what we do - completed project/case studies - contact us
Web Development
Web Design
HTML
PHP
PhpMyAdmin
WordPress
Report
View job
Share project with your friends
copy link
Budget:
$850
Duration:
20 days
Australia
Status:
View job
Submit a proposal
We are looking for a support to our developer in Serbia on a regular, long-term basis and would start the cooperation with smaller Projects. Project: Programming of a web-based questionnaire  Programming of welcome page with instruction, questionnaire + evaluation, presentation of the test result (depending on achieved score) as well as possibility to receive the test result via e-mail (and/or to print PDF)  Questionnaire with 25 statements, response format: yes/no + calculation of score (percentage value between 0 and 100%)  Presentation of test result: Depending on which value is reached, one of 3 texts is presented + graphical representation of the result Future projects may include: • Testing, developing and maintaining websites, and web applications (Web Shops) and Web Services (REST, SOAP) • Communication with Client/Developers Additional optional responsibilities: • Defining the scope of testing within the context of each release / delivery and acceptance criteria based on scope/requirement • Implementing the role testing plays within the organizational structure • Deploying and managing the appropriate testing framework to meet the testing mandate • Planning and managing the testing effort for any given release and test type • Developing and conducting Unit Tests according to given Software Design Document (SDD) Experience in (Must have): • JavaScript (very important) • Ruby, Python, Perl, PHP,php7 Additonal preferred skills: • QA Management - performing roles as a QA Manager, leading a test team for projects and interacting with peer groups including the business users and developers • Test Driven Development (TDD) along with integration and user acceptance testing • Testing concepts (SDLC, STLC & Defect Life cycle) and Software testing tools (Unit Tests), test automation and UI tests (Selenium) • Web services Testing (SOAP, REST) - writing automated Web service tests using well-known tools (SoapUI) • Familiar with frontend development technologies: HTML5, CSS3 (Bootstrap, Foundation), JavaScript (jQuery, Anguar) • Good knowledge in one of following programming languages: PHP, Python, Ruby or Perl • Understanding of IT networking concepts, network protocols and security • Familiar with backend development in one of following scripting languages: Bash or PowerShell • Experience in work with RDBMS (MSSQL, MySQL, pgSQL, Oracle, SQLite), Document Oriented Databases would be a plus. • Strong understanding of Object Oriented Programming (OOP), other popular software design methodologies would be plus (AOP) • Strong understanding of popular Software Design Patterns (MVC, MVW, MVVM) • Familiar with popular IDEs (Visual Studio, IDEA) • Familiar with various OS architecture (Windows, Linux, OS X)
PHP
JavaScript
Python
Ruby on Rails
Programming
Web Development
Web Design
Report
View job
Share project with your friends
copy link
Budget:
$350
Duration:
22 days
Bahamas, The
Status:
View job
Submit a proposal
We are developing a bioinformatics platform. Aside from the web application written in PHP, the core technology stack is * php * nodejs * javascript * jquery and we are looking for one or two good full-stack developers to help our existing teams. * Experience with big data (Hadoop) * Experience with data upload operations (we need surgeon precision on this topic as we are working with large datasets)
PHP
PhpMyAdmin
JavaScript
Java
Node.js
JQuery
Full Stack Development
Web Development
Report
View job
Share project with your friends
copy link
Budget:
$600
Duration:
15 days
Bosnia And Herzegovina
Status:
View job
Submit a proposal
We are facing an issue of making our odoo website ( made with odoo website builder) become more responsiveAngular in mobile view as it resizes in an unpleasant way not helping the original design we just need a fix on home page of the website and the gallery ( 2 pages for mobile responsiveness) we believe its a Css fixable issue through the customize tab in the builder in our research but other solutions are welcome
Angular
Python
CSS
LESS/Sass/SCSS
HTML
JavaScript
PHP
Web Development
Web Design
Report
View job
Share project with your friends
copy link
Budget:
$750
Duration:
30 days
Aruba
Status:
View job
Submit a proposal
We have an Andriod app; You can find it on Playstore with the name of electrical dost. We want to add some new features to that application. App Devloped on the andriod JAVA+XML And Admin panel Api on PHP. We want these changes- 1. Quiz UI work + English Hindi option in Quiz section, and You selected options shown on the Quiz result page 2. Blog section UI work + Same Quiz Type Hindi English Option 3. Diagram section Add 4. Razorpay payment auto captured 5. Ads ON OFF option in Admin panel
Android Studio
Android App Development
Web application
App Design
PHP
PhpMyAdmin
JavaScript
Java
XML
Report
View job
Share project with your friends
copy link
Budget:
$650
Duration:
32 days
Myanmar
Status:
View job
Submit a proposal
I Have based maps app developed in React Native with API integrated finished but need some fixes for iOS -Change Bundle ID. -Confirm Push notification details service integrated. -Confirm interstitial ads IDS integrated. -Upload bundle to App Store. -Confirm rate pop up. -Fix Bugs. All services already integrated, and android version is live but need to finish iOS version
Mobile Development
Mobile app development
App Design
Web application
React Native
React.js
Xcode
IOS Development
Report
View job
Share project with your friends
copy link
Budget:
$450
Duration:
13 days
Argentina
Status:
View job
Submit a proposal
We are looking for an android developer for a project. The application will enable us to send SMS from an android phone using a GSM carrier. The app will have the functionality to communicate with our laravel app to create/update/edit group/campaign/template/send SMS etc Users will have a chance to use one or multiple devices and will also have functions to use Sim Slot as per their requirement. The whole function of the APK is to send SMS from the android device using a device sim and communicate with our laravel app via [login to view URL] is already made by our laravel development team, just looking for an android developer to make an app.
Android App Development
Mobile Development
Mobile app development
PHP
Laravel
Software Development
App Design
Web application
App Store Optimization
Report
View job
Share project with your friends
copy link
Budget:
$250
Duration:
20 days
Spain
Status:
View job
Submit a proposal
NEED AN APP TO CREATE INFOGRAPHICS WITH GIVEN DATA Hi I'm a digital marketer and one of the things that I'm very interested in to keep websites updated and with more reachability is infographics... The process is kinda long... Can you make me an app with different infographics templates that you can give data and effect/ font/ color palette and it gives you your ideal infographic? Waiting for your message!
HTML
Web application
App Design
Java
JavaScript
Core php
Report
View job
Share project with your friends
copy link
1
2
3
4
1
Why Perfectlancer?
Submit 10 free proposals
0% commission on refer
Create and sell gigs
No payment until you approve
Click to sign up!
Related blogs to PHP Jobs
Comments section
Share your opinion about this page with us
Your comments or questions
Your username
Your Email Your Email will not be published
Your Email will not be published
Your rate from 5
-5+
Add a comment